Three days trapped in Gunung Jerai ravine, desperate cries save solo hiker
KUALA LUMPUR, July 1 -- A solo hiker who spent nearly three days trapped in a ravine on Gunung Jerai in Kedah was rescued after three passing hikers heard his desperate cries for help and alerted rescuers, according to Berita Harian.
The 34-year-old is believed to have slipped into the ravine while hiking alone at Padang Tok Sheikh at about 4pm on Sunday. He lost all of his personal belongings in the fall, leaving him unable to call for help.
His ordeal ended last night when three hikers heard him shouting from about 15m to 20m below the cliff edge and contacted the Kedah Fire and Rescue Department.
A nine-member team from the Guar Chempedak Fire and Rescue Station was dispatched after receiving the emergency call at 7.30pm.
